To carry out general maintenance works and operations, working with a Chargehand, undertaking a wide range of routine and cyclical works. Respond to emergencies and call‑outs during or out of hours on rotas as required and assist with winter maintenance activities as a second man or driver’s mate. Includes apprentices who have fully completed training.
Desirable Skills
- Banksman
- Manual Handling
- Abrasive Wheels
- Emergency First Aid
- Safe Dig
- Current Driving Licence
- CSCS card if client requirement
- Minimum level of everyday behaviour as set out in the company behaviours matrix
Specialist Skills
- Ability to apply a wide range of generalist skills
- Understand risk assessments and apply safe systems of work
- Interpret and execute work as set out in a specification
- Generally 12 months+ experience
- Potential & interest in obtaining an LGV licence
- Training undertaken on: general health & safety awareness, risk assessment awareness, traffic management, use of PDA
- Ability to use small plant and equipment
- Ability to operate a mini excavator
General Competencies
- Team player, prepared to contribute and participate fully in team work
- Prepared to work varying hours to meet the needs of the business
- Willingness to apply skills to a variety of highways jobs, with changing team members
- Prepared to develop and undertake relevant training and qualifications
- Complete record sheets, paper or electronic
- Take responsibility for plant and equipment
- Use own initiative
- Understand and be responsible for own safety, plus that of others
- Availability for emergency and/or winter call‑outs
Contract Type Permanent
Hours Full Time – 39 hours, Monday to Friday
